I've been very happy with my 2022 Trek Checkpoint ALR5, which was mentioned in a few previous replies. Besides the component level and versatility, I like the fact that it is very serviceable: threaded bottom bracket (that was a change for 2022), round seatpost (not proprietary), and no cables running through the headtube/steerer. I have about 600 miles on mine with no issues. Its been ridden about 70/30 paved/unpaved. Unpaved being mostly hardpack and gravel. It comes set up tubeless. With the 40mm tires at 40-45 psi I don't notice "road buzz". I would buy it again.
